What is the shortest valid abbreviation of the IPv6 address 3000:bdea:0345:00cb:bd00:00ae:bd00:aecb?
A) 3000:bdea:345:cb:bd::ae:bd:aecb
B) 3000:bdea:345:cb:bd::ae:bd00:aecb
C) 3000:bdea: 345:cb:bd::ae:bd::aecb
D) 3000:bdea:345::cb:bd::ae:bd::aecb
B
Explanation: B) There are a couple rules for abbreviating IPv6 addresses: Leading zeros in each quartet can be removed, and the double colon can be used to represent a string of zeros once. If these rules are followed, the address will be valid.
